Bioengineered immunocompetent preclinical trial-on-chip tool enables screening of CAR T cell therapy for leukaemia



Bioengineered immunocompetent preclinical trial-on-chip tool enables screening of CAR T cell therapy for leukaemia



Summary

Researchers have developed a bioengineered “trial-on-chip” system that mimics the human immune system to test CAR T-cell therapy effectiveness against leukemia. This microfluidic device integrates leukemia cells, immune cells, and a functionalized matrix to create a more realistic preclinical environment than traditional methods. The system accurately predicts CAR T-cell efficacy, offering a more efficient and cost-effective way to screen and optimize CAR T-cell therapies before human trials. This technology promises to accelerate the development of more effective and personalized cancer treatments.
